In January 2025, we went on a 5-day safari with Great Escape. And we also climbed an active volcano!
Let’s go step by step. Before this trip, we knew almost nothing about Africa and Tanzania. The idea to visit this country came to us spontaneously. We did some research online, read reviews on different companies, and made our choice. And it turned out to be the best decision!
We contacted the company via email, and Thomas responded to us. He patiently and warmly answered our hundred questions – from selecting the right itinerary to what clothes we should take for the volcano hike. At the appointed hour driver was waiting for us in Arusha with a sign, and our adventure began!
From the very beginning, we were given a fixed price for the tour, and it didn’t change by a single cent. We were provided with everything – food, accommodation, transfers – and our driver was always there to help and answer any questions.
We visited Tarangire, Serengeti, Ndutu, the Ngorongoro Crater, Lake Manyara, and Lake Natron.
It was simply an incredible experience!
We had never imagined we could see animals THIS close and in such huge numbers. This isn’t a zoo, you’re not looking at animals through glass or binoculars – you’re right next to them. Gazelles and zebras run away when you approach, but lions and cheetahs don’t. We watched predators just a few meters away, and they didn’t even care about us.
As for herbivores – there are thousands of them in the savannah: zebras, gazelles, wildebeest, giraffes – no need to search for them, they are everywhere. Serengeti impressed us the most – if you’re going to Tanzania, don’t even think about skipping it!
The drivers are amazing! They communicate with each other via radio and share information about animal sightings. You can tell they are truly passionate about their work and want every tourist to have the best experience.
Speaking of drivers, we have to give a special mention to ours. We spent all these days with Denis – a master at spotting animals in the vast national parks!
But a driver’s job doesn’t end there.
Denis took care of us, making sure we got everywhere on time, ate well, slept well, used the bathroom when needed, and, of course, didn’t get eaten by a lion. 😅
Super reliable, super fun, easygoing, attentive, and caring. He shared interesting facts, sang along with his awesome playlist of modern local artists, wore the most stylish boots, and said his main goal was to make sure we ate a lot and slept well.
Over these days, Denis became our friend, and we already miss him!
The accommodations in all the selected lodges were simply amazing. We didn’t choose them ourselves but fully trusted Thomas’s recommendations.
Everywhere was cozy, warm, delicious, and friendly.
The tented camps in the national parks were just incredible! Unbelievable comfort in the middle of the savannah. There was hot water, electricity, internet, and large comfortable beds. Yes, sometimes the internet only worked at the reception, and the hot water came in a thin stream, but honestly, those were just small details. You could feel that the staff genuinely cared about their guests.
The volcano hike also went great. We had a guide who accompanied us to the summit and back. Huge thanks to him – everything went smoothly.
So, what about safety?
No issues at all. The entire trip was in a car and at well-secured locations. The people were friendly, always ready to help, and treated tourists with great care.

An extraordinary safari experience — beyond every expectation
We recently completed a custom-designed 10-day safari with Great Escape Trails to celebrate a milestone 50th birthday, covering Tarangire National Park, Lake Natron, the Central Serengeti, Ndutu, Ngorongoro Crater and Lake Manyara National Park. The itinerary itself was tailored specifically for us, built out from a shorter trip to give us the experience we were really after. We researched four different operators before choosing Great Escape Trails, and we are so glad we did.
Planning & Itinerary — Thom
From the very first interaction, Thom set Great Escape Trails apart. He was responsive, thorough, and genuinely invested in making our trip perfect — working with us to custom-design our itinerary from scratch, helping us fine-tune every detail, and going well beyond his brief to advise on accommodation after the tour and how to make the most of any extra time we found ourselves with. That level of care and personal attention is rare, and it was the deciding factor in choosing Great Escape Trails over their competition.
Our Guide — Hans
Hans is, quite simply, exceptional. His knowledge of the wildlife, terrain, and ecosystems is extraordinary — and his ability to navigate the Serengeti without so much as a GPS seemed almost supernatural. In quieter areas, he drew on years of experience and deep personal knowledge; in busier locations, he used his network of fellow guides and his radio to make sure we were always in the right place at the right time.
The result was extraordinary. He got us closer to wildlife than we ever imagined possible — within metres of lion cubs playing in a tree, elusive leopards lounging on low branches, a cheetah with a fresh kill, elephant families crossing the road directly in front of our vehicle, and a large group of giraffes surrounding us completely. He balanced all of this with genuine respect for the animals and for other visitors. Worth noting too — the wet season arrived unexpectedly early, and Hans navigated some seriously challenging deep mud conditions with complete composure and skill. It never once disrupted our experience. If we had self-driven, we would not have seen a quarter of what we did — and we would almost certainly have been hopelessly lost, or genuinely stuck.
By the end of the trip, Hans felt more like a good friend than a guide. We had learned each other’s sense of humour, shared stories, and the whole experience felt warm and natural. Saying goodbye was genuinely difficult.
Accommodation
Once we hit the road after our first night in Arusha, every property delivered something special. The range was part of the adventure itself — a fixed lodge in the Central Serengeti, a mobile camp in Ndutu, an eco lodge near Lake Natron, and comfortable accommodation in nearby towns for the other nights. The level of facilities naturally varies across such a diverse itinerary, but every night felt right for where we were and what we were doing — beds were comfortable, food was generous, and hosts were warm and welcoming throughout.
